Zoloft has been pretty effective for me, and it's suppose to be pretty effective in general, but no drug works for everyone. 100 mg is a pretty solid dosage, twice the target adult dose.
For me, the first couple of weeks were very, very mellow, then I started feeling more like myself, then I started feeling much better overall, but without that initial drugged, apathetic feeling.
The conventional wisdom is you should give any SSRI at least four weeks, maybe six, before discontinuing. It's weird. Sometimes you feel better in barely noticeable increments over several weeks. Sometimes it just seems to "kick in" all of a sudden after a month or so.
Before quitting, maybe do either a dosage increase or augmentation with something else, maybe Wellbutrin. Wellbutrin plus a more typical AD is supposed to be more effective than either alone for lots of people.
